data.rs

1#[derive(Clone,PartialEq,Debug)]
2pub enum Dataset {
3  Node(Node),
4  Way(Way),
5  Relation(Relation),
6  BBox(BBox),
7  Timestamp(Timestamp),
8}
9impl Dataset {
10  pub fn get_id(&self) -> Option<u64> {
11    match self {
12      Self::Node(node) => Some(node.id),
13      Self::Way(way) => Some(way.id),
14      Self::Relation(relation) => Some(relation.id),
15      _ => None,
16    }
17  }
18  pub fn get_info(&self) -> Option<Info> {
19    match self {
20      Self::Node(node) => node.info.clone(),
21      Self::Way(way) => way.info.clone(),
22      Self::Relation(relation) => relation.info.clone(),
23      _ => None,
24    }
25  }
26}
27
28#[derive(Clone,PartialEq,Debug)]
29pub enum DatasetType {
30  Node(), Way(), Relation(), BBox(), Timestamp(),
31  Header(), Sync(), Jump(), Reset(),
32}
33
34#[derive(Clone,PartialEq,Debug)]
35pub enum ElementType {
36  Node(), Way(), Relation(),
37}
38
39pub type Tags = std::collections::HashMap<String,String>;
40
41pub trait Element {
42  fn get_id(&self) -> u64;
43  fn get_info(&'_ self) -> Option<&'_ Info>;
44  fn get_type(&self) -> ElementType;
45  fn get_tags(&'_ self) -> &'_ Tags;
46}
47
48#[derive(Clone,PartialEq,Debug)]
49pub struct Info {
50  pub version: Option<u64>,
51  pub timestamp: Option<i64>,
52  pub changeset: Option<u64>,
53  pub uid: Option<u64>,
54  pub user: Option<String>,
55}
56impl Info {
57  pub fn new() -> Self {
58    Self {
59      version: None,
60      timestamp: None,
61      changeset: None,
62      uid: None,
63      user: None
64    }
65  }
66}
67
68impl Default for Info {
69  fn default() -> Self { Self::new() }
70}
71
72#[derive(Clone,PartialEq,Debug)]
73pub struct Node {
74  pub id: u64,
75  pub info: Option<Info>,
76  pub data: Option<NodeData>,
77  pub tags: Tags,
78}
79#[derive(Clone,PartialEq,Debug)]
80pub struct NodeData {
81  pub longitude: i32,
82  pub latitude: i32,
83}
84impl NodeData {
85  pub fn get_longitude(&self) -> f32 {
86    (self.longitude as f32) / 1.0e7
87  }
88  pub fn get_latitude(&self) -> f32 {
89    (self.latitude as f32) / 1.0e7
90  }
91}
92impl Element for Node {
93  fn get_id(&self) -> u64 { self.id }
94  fn get_info(&'_ self) -> Option<&'_ Info> {
95    self.info.as_ref()
96  }
97  fn get_type(&self) -> ElementType { ElementType::Node() }
98  fn get_tags(&'_ self) -> &'_ Tags { &self.tags }
99}
100
101#[derive(Clone,PartialEq,Debug)]
102pub struct Way {
103  pub id: u64,
104  pub info: Option<Info>,
105  pub data: Option<WayData>,
106  pub tags: Tags,
107}
108#[derive(Clone,PartialEq,Debug)]
109pub struct WayData {
110  pub refs: Vec<u64>
111}
112impl Element for Way {
113  fn get_id(&self) -> u64 { self.id }
114  fn get_info(&'_ self) -> Option<&'_ Info> {
115    self.info.as_ref()
116  }
117  fn get_type(&self) -> ElementType { ElementType::Way() }
118  fn get_tags(&'_ self) -> &'_ Tags { &self.tags }
119}
120
121#[derive(Clone,PartialEq,Debug)]
122pub struct Relation {
123  pub id: u64,
124  pub info: Option<Info>,
125  pub data: Option<RelationData>,
126  pub tags: Tags,
127}
128#[derive(Clone,PartialEq,Debug)]
129pub struct RelationData {
130  pub members: Vec<RelationMember>
131}
132#[derive(Clone,PartialEq,Debug)]
133pub struct RelationMember {
134  pub id: u64,
135  pub element_type: ElementType,
136  pub role: String,
137}
138impl Element for Relation {
139  fn get_id(&self) -> u64 { self.id }
140  fn get_info(&'_ self) -> Option<&'_ Info> {
141    self.info.as_ref()
142  }
143  fn get_type(&self) -> ElementType { ElementType::Relation() }
144  fn get_tags(&'_ self) -> &'_ Tags { &self.tags }
145}
146
147#[derive(Clone,PartialEq,Debug)]
148pub struct BBox {
149  pub x1: i32,
150  pub y1: i32,
151  pub x2: i32,
152  pub y2: i32,
153}
154impl BBox {
155  pub fn get_x1(&self) -> f32 { self.x1 as f32 / 1.0e7 }
156  pub fn get_y1(&self) -> f32 { self.y1 as f32 / 1.0e7 }
157  pub fn get_x2(&self) -> f32 { self.x2 as f32 / 1.0e7 }
158  pub fn get_y2(&self) -> f32 { self.y2 as f32 / 1.0e7 }
159  pub fn get_bounds(&self) -> (f32,f32,f32,f32) {
160    (self.get_x1(),self.get_y1(),self.get_x2(),self.get_y2())
161  }
162}
163
164#[derive(Clone,PartialEq,Debug)]
165pub struct Timestamp {
166  pub time: i64,
